Persistance of Vision

I believe that I have a much better eye now then ever before, and it improves the older I get.

I don't mean that my eyesight has improved; I need glasses to read and for closeup work, what I mean is it's how I look at the subjects that I photograph.

Now I notice things that I am sure that I overlooked as a younger person. Sometimes that makes the difference if I trip the shutter or not.

Subtle nuances in lighting, odd things in the background are some of the things I just automatically notice. Most of the time that is.

I all just comes with experience, the more you shoot the better you see.

Your first step is getting past the learning how to use the equipment part. The next step is learning the photographic technique part of the equation. Then when you feel comfortable with those two parts you can concentrate your efforts on learning what makes a good image.

Like most things this all takes time. The more effort and time you put forth the quicker you will improve your vision.

Sparta Fire Deptment. Waterball Contest

Every year the Village of Sparta holds an event they call "Town and Country Days".
Activities start the middle of the week and wind down on Sunday when the have the fire works
display.
There are so many things going on it's hard to decide what to see and do.
This year I made it a point to shoot the fire department waterball competition.
The idea of waterball is to move the big metal ball down to your opponent's side using a fire hose.
The Sparta fire fighters invite other area fire departments to play in the water with them.
It is a lot of fun.
